Which of the following features does not go with characteristics of chrysophytes
Chrysophytes are photosynthetic protists that contain chloroplasts. They are commonly found in both freshwater and marine environments as plankton. Therefore, the option 'Rarely photosynthetic' does not align with the characteristics of chrysophytes.
Pellicle is found in
Pellicle is a thin, flexible, and proteinaceous layer present beneath the plasma membrane in euglenoids. It provides structural support and helps maintain the cell's shape. Dinoflagellates have cellulosic plates, while diatoms have siliceous cell walls, and eubacteria have a rigid cell wall.
The flagella in euglenoids are
Euglenoids have two flagella, one of which is shorter and helps in food ingestion, while the longer one is used for locomotion. The flagella are not longitudinal or transverse, as described in the other options.

Fungi prefer to grow in-
Fungi prefer warm and moist environments for their growth and reproduction. The moisture helps in the germination of spores and the development of the mycelial network, which is the vegetative body of fungi.
Fungal bodies consist of long, slender thread-like structures called as-
The fungal body consists of long, slender, thread-like structures called hyphae. These hyphae collectively form a branching network known as mycelium, which is the vegetative body of fungi.
